Transaction 64a7fd2842879faaa68737bcad3ca490124060717263b60a4675055d679f5e55

1 Input
2 Outputs
  • 64a7fd2842879faaa68737bcad3ca490124060717263b60a4675055d679f5e55:0
  • value  1624
    address  mmMGVzN4WWamEwTPJSpRvtLH12cY7fXQXN
  • 64a7fd2842879faaa68737bcad3ca490124060717263b60a4675055d679f5e55:1
  • value  4969176665
    address  2NEkegMaweSmn7tHcMpzCNAJhzFafMS5t2a